The Global Wood-tar Fraction Market was valued at USD 129.7 Million in 2025 and is projected to reach USD 142.6 Million by 2032, growing at a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 1.7% during the forecast period. This growth is being driven by the global shift towards bio-based and sustainable industrial products, resilient demand from construction and marine coatings sectors, and the innovative extraction of high-value chemicals from these complex biomass-derived materials.
As industries increasingly seek alternatives to synthetic, petroleum-based chemicals, wood-tar fractions offer a time-tested, renewable solution. 🔟 1. Auson
Headquarters: Virrat, Finland
Key Offering: Pine Tar Fractions, Specialized Pitch Products, Wood Tar Oils
Auson is a leading European producer of wood-tar products, with deep roots and specialized expertise in pine-tar distillation. The company leverages its access to Nordic forest resources to produce high-quality, consistent fractions used in wood preservatives, coatings, and specialized chemical intermediates.
Strategic Initiatives:
- Focus on high-purity pine tar derivatives for demanding applications
- Vertically integrated production from sustainable forestry sources
- Strong R&D efforts to develop new fractionation techniques

9️⃣ 2. Skandian Group
Headquarters: Mjölby, Sweden
Key Offering: Kreosote Oil, Wood-tar Distillates, Impregnation Oils
The Skandian Group is a major player in Northern Europe for wood impregnation and preservation products. The company has a significant market share in creosote and other wood-tar fractions used for protecting railway sleepers, utility poles, and marine timbers.
Strategic Initiatives:
- Leadership in wood preservation for heavy-duty infrastructure
- Adherence to stringent EU environmental regulations (BPR)
- Development of formulation expertise for industrial end-users
8️⃣ 3. Xinzhongxing Biomass
Headquarters: Shandong, China
Key Offering: Biomass Pyrolysis Oils, Crude Wood Vinegar, Refined Tar Fractions
Xinzhongxing Biomass is a prominent Chinese company engaged in the pyrolysis of various biomass feedstocks, including wood. The company produces a wide range of tar fractions and wood vinegar, catering to the large domestic markets in agriculture, animal husbandry, and industrial chemicals.
Strategic Initiatives:
- Large-scale production leveraging China’s biomass processing capacity
- Cost-effective solutions for agricultural and animal care applications
- Expansion of product portfolio into more refined chemical fractions
7️⃣ 4. Verdi Life
Headquarters: Düsseldorf, Germany
Key Offering: Animal Care Tar Oils, Veterinary Disinfectants, Hoof Care Products
Verdi Life specializes in the application of wood-tar fractions in the animal husbandry and veterinary sectors. The company has carved out a profitable niche by developing and marketing highly specialized, purified tar oil products for animal healthcare and farm hygiene.
Strategic Initiatives:
- Niche market leadership in animal care applications
- High-value product development from standard wood tar
- Strong focus on product quality and regulatory compliance

6️⃣ 5. Kemet (Kemet International Ltd)
Headquarters: London, United Kingdom
Key Offering: Specialty Chemicals, Industrial Tar Derivatives, Carbon Products
Kemet operates as a specialty chemical distributor and producer with involvement in tar and pitch products, including wood-tar derivatives. The company serves diverse industries by providing tailored chemical solutions and sourcing materials from a global network of producers.
Strategic Initiatives:
- Global distribution network for specialty tar products
- Focus on technical support and custom formulations
- Bridging supply between producers and industrial customers
5️⃣ 6. Lacq
Headquarters: Marseille, France
Key Offering: Tar Oils, Pitch, Marine and Construction Coatings
Lacq, part of a larger industrial group in France, is involved in the production and refinement of tars and pitches. The company supplies the marine and construction industries in Southern Europe with wood-tar based coating and preservation products.
Strategic Initiatives:
- Strong regional presence in Mediterranean markets
- Integration into marine and construction supply chains
- Focus on traditional, high-performance coating formulations
4️⃣ 7. Fusheng Carbon
Headquarters: Shanxi, China
Key Offering: Wood Tar, Biomass Pyrolysis Liquids, Activated Carbon Feedstock
Fusheng Carbon is a significant producer in Asia, generating wood tar as a by-product of its charcoal and activated carbon manufacturing processes. The company plays a key role in the supply of raw and partially refined wood-tar fractions to various downstream industrial users.
Strategic Initiatives:
- Cost leadership through integrated biomass processing
- Strategic positioning in China’s vast industrial chemical market
- Exploration of value-added applications for tar by-products
3️⃣ 8. Albert Kerbl GmbH
Headquarters: Buchbach, Germany
Key Offering: Veterinary Hoof Care Tar, Disinfectants, Animal Welfare Products
Albert Kerbl is a well-established German company focusing on animal care and farming supplies. The company utilizes specific wood-tar fractions, particularly birch tar, in its specialized product lines for hoof care and stable hygiene, demonstrating the value of high-purity derivatives.
Strategic Initiatives:
- Premium branding in the veterinary and equestrian markets
- Expertise in formulating with natural, traditional ingredients
- Responsible sourcing and stringent quality control
2️⃣ 9. S.P.S. BV
Headquarters: Waddinxveen, Netherlands
Key Offering: Creosote, Wood Preservative Oils, Impregnation Chemicals
S.P.S. BV is a notable supplier in the Benelux region for wood preservation chemicals, including creosote and other coal-tar and wood-tar based products. The company serves the infrastructure and utility sector, providing essential materials for long-life timber products.
Strategic Initiatives:
- Key supplier for railway and utility infrastructure projects
- Navigating the complex EU regulatory landscape for biocides
- Maintaining reliable supply chains for industrial customers
1️⃣ 10. Shuanghui Active Carbon
Headquarters: Ningxia, China
Key Offering: Pyrolysis Tar, Wood Vinegar, Biomass Chemicals
Shuanghui Active Carbon is another major Chinese player in the activated carbon and biomass pyrolysis space. The company generates substantial volumes of wood tar, which it refines or sells as feedstock for further chemical processing, contributing significantly to the regional market volume.
Strategic Initiatives:
- Large-volume, low-cost production model
- Integration within China’s circular economy for forestry products
- Exploring export opportunities for biomass-derived chemicals

🌍 Outlook: The Future of Wood-tar Fractions Lies in Value and Purity
The wood-tar fraction market is experiencing a strategic evolution. While traditional bulk applications in wood preservation provide a stable foundation, the future growth is increasingly linked to technological sophistication and market diversification.
📈 Key Trends Shaping the Market:
- The transition from commodity preservatives to high-value specialty chemical extraction (e.g., phenolics for flavors/fragrances).
- Advancements in purification and fractionation technologies to meet stricter health and environmental standards.
- Growing demand in the Asia-Pacific region fueled by construction, shipbuilding, and agricultural activities.
- Increased regulatory pressure in Europe and North America, which is simultaneously a restraint and a driver for innovation in safer, certified products.
